Egypt, Cyprus contract European company to link power grids: Egypt and Cyprus have reportedly reached an agreement in principle with an unnamed European company to link the two countries’ power grids, an unnamed source from the Electricity Ministry tells Al Mal. The project will cost an estimated USD 1.5 bn, the source says, and contracts should be signed by next year.

Background: President Abdel Fattah El Sisi had met in June with executives from EuroAfrica Interconnector to discuss the project after EuroAfrica finished feasibility studies. The project, which could see the two countries exchange up to GW of power, is also expected to extend into Greece and will take about 36 months to complete, sources had previously said.
